What exactly are Peptide Libraries?
Peptide libraries are collections of peptides, frequently generated in massive numbers, which have been used to monitor for distinct Organic functions or interactions. These libraries may be made up of peptides with a variety of sequences and lengths, enabling researchers to take a look at a big selection of peptide sequences and their probable features.

Kinds of Peptide Libraries:

Random Peptide Libraries: These libraries contain peptides with random sequences, produced by strategies such as combinatorial chemistry. The randomness permits the exploration of the broad spectrum of peptide sequences to recognize ones with wished-for Homes or Organic activities.

Defined Peptide Libraries: These libraries include peptides with predefined sequences, generally based on recognized Organic motifs or structures. Defined libraries are made use of to review specific interactions or features.

Random Peptide Libraries
Overview:

Random peptide libraries are produced employing techniques that make a large array of peptide sequences, giving a various pool of peptides for screening. The randomness in these libraries is accomplished by numerous techniques, for example:

Combinatorial Synthesis: Peptides are synthesized using combinatorial strategies that randomly Blend unique amino acids to produce a wide variety of sequences.
Phage Screen: A method where peptides are shown about the area of bacteriophages, letting to the screening of peptide libraries from focus on molecules.
Programs:

Drug Discovery: Random peptide libraries are accustomed to identify novel peptide-primarily based medications by screening for peptides that communicate with precise biological targets.
Biomarker Discovery: Researchers use these libraries to find new biomarkers for disorders by pinpointing peptides that bind to sickness-associated proteins.
Vaccine Improvement: Screening random peptide libraries may lead to the invention of peptides that elicit immune responses, aiding in vaccine growth.
Benefits:

Variety: The randomness in the library supplies an unlimited variety of peptide sequences, expanding the chance of getting peptides with the specified Houses.
Innovation: Allows the discovery of novel peptide sequences That won't be found in predefined libraries.

Peptide Library Design
Overview:

The look of peptide libraries is often a essential stage in the process of peptide study and discovery. peptide libraries Helpful style and design maximizes the prospective to identify peptides with wished-for Houses or routines.

Design Things to consider:

Library Measurement: The size on the library should be enough to cover a diverse range of sequences, expanding the likelihood of discovering precious peptides.
Sequence Diversity: Incorporating a broad number of amino acid sequences and combinations makes certain that the library encompasses a wide array of likely interactions and capabilities.
Application-Particular Design: Libraries might be designed with unique objectives in your mind, such as targeting selected proteins, mimicking biological motifs, or screening for particular pursuits.
Procedures and Equipment:

Combinatorial Chemistry: Permits the technology of large peptide libraries by means of combinatorial procedures.
In Silico Structure: Computational peptide synthesis company instruments and algorithms aid design and style libraries by predicting peptide interactions and optimizing sequences.
Phage Show and also other Screening Methods: Methods like phage Screen aid the screening of peptide libraries for interactions with focus on molecules.
